Missed this for a few years, but now returning with a kind of quick reference guide to gaming systems including original consoles, handhelds and home computers. PC's, emulation boxes, minis and mobile devices don't get included, this is a list of dedicated machinery for mostly playing games and educational software. This is valid up till March 2018. If anybody notices any missing systems you feel belong in this list, feel free to contact me. 

The years stated are years of release, not when a system ended production.

Let's continue with D...




  • Dreamcast, 1998 by Sega
  • Design Master Senshi, 1995 by Bandai
  • Dubna 48k, 1991 by Dubna
  • Didj, 2008 by Leapfrog Enterprises
  • Digi Casse, 1984 by Bandai
  • DigiBlast, 2005 by Nikko
  • Decmate (All Variants), 1982 by Digital Equipment Corporation
  • Dingoo A-320, 2009 by Dingoo Digital Technology
  • Dai Personal Computer, 1980 by Data Application International (INDATA)
  • Dragon 32, 1982 by Dragon Data
  • Dragon 64/200, 1983 by Dragon Data
  • DS990, 1980 by Texas Instruments
  • Database Games-Computer, 1980 by Voltmace
  • Decision Mate V, 1984 by NCR
  • DMS-5000, 1982 Digital Micro Systems
